WebMar 7, 2024 · Keep Shirts Up Top and Shorts Below. @afreshspace / Instagram. To make the most of your closet space, add a tension rod below your traditional, eye-level rack. Sort your shirts, sweaters, and such on the upper, established rod, … WebPut all short sleeve shirts of a certain color together, then long sleeved shirts, and then sweaters. Arranging clothing according to type AFTER arranging them according to color makes everything even easier to find. … WebJul 1, 2024 · Store T-Shirts Vertically. WebDec 15, 2024 · Then, follow these folding steps that are similar to the T-shirt fold: Spread the shirt button side down on a flat surface. Bring the right sleeve toward the center, folding along the armpit seam. Fold the right sleeve at about a 45-degree angle down toward the hem. Repeat step 2 on the left side. WebJan 31, 2024 · 3. Use boxes or bins to organize clothing. Although you can stack your clothes on shelves, you might prefer to use boxes or bins to group like items. Not only will this keep your closet organized, it also makes your wardrobe look nice. Pick baskets, bins, or cloth containers that fit your style aesthetic.
